If Puerto Rico is anything like 'us', (yes, I'm still a Floridian!) they've closed the beaches and that is why you don't see a soul. So unfortunately someone would come along and upset your serenity if you tried to find any inner-peace on your beach chair. Life is stupid. They closed Miami Beach 3 days ago it seems. I believe Monday is the day they closed the 3 public beaches in Key West. In Florida Governor DeSantis has less-strict state rules he's implemented but localities are free to become as draconian as they wish. In Miami Beach there is an 11PM curfew. In Key West they closed all the bars and restaurant dining rooms. Only restaurants with drive-thru or take-away service or delivery can be open for business. I believe Saturday was the final day cruise ships were allowed to dock. So many locals are in the service industry catering to tourists and they are mostly out of a job and therefore a paycheck now. That is my concern for the public well-being, probably even greater than the threat of a virus as most of those people were just scraping by week to week. I'm one of those people who can be and are working from home but not everyone is that lucky. No one is talking about it but this will soon become a MAJOR issue because it seems like these forced shut-downs will continue for months.
